New Delhi Institute of Management has invited candidates to apply for the two year PGDM admission for the academic year 2021-23
NEW DELHI: New Delhi Institute of Management (NDIM) is accepting application forms for its two years full-time Post Graduate Diploma in Management (PGDM) program. The NDIM application form 2021 is only available in online mode - ndimdelhi.org . To apply for NDIM admission 2021, candidates have to pay Rs 1,000. Scores of CAT / CMAT/ XAT/ MAT/ GMAT/ ATMA will be considered for the NDIM admission process.

NDIM admission 2021 - Eligibility criteria
-
The candidates who are all successfully completed a graduation in any discipline with the minimum of 50% (45% for reserved category) from a recognized University/ Institutes are eligible to apply for NDIM PGDM admission 2021.
-
Students appearing in the final year graduation exam by or before June 2021/ awaiting final year results can also apply for the 2021-23 batch.
-
For shortlisting candidates, CAT/ MAT/ ATMA/ XAT / CMAT/ GMAT or State Common entrance examinations scores will be considered.

NDIM admission 2021 - Selection process
-
Applicants are invited to attend a group discussion and personal interview conducted by NDIM.
-
Thereafter, the final selection is based on the overall performance of the criteria listed below:
-
Achievement in any other field/ activity including work experience, sports, additional educational qualifications, extra-curricular activities, activities highlighting leadership, innovation, decision making qualities, team work, contribution to social causes/ community service etc will also be considered.
